This book is for readers with backgrounds in science engineering who have experience in computer programming but who lack a training in software engineering. The treatment is centered around a case study in software development in "e-Science'' using the Java™ programming language. A graphical front-end for browsing and visualising scientific waveform data is progressively refactored using important design patterns for object-oriented software. The final product is ready for porting onto the Grid. Object-oriented design patterns are taught in a real-world context which is relevant to computational science.
